Objectif(s) d'apprentissage
After completing this program, GPs will be better able to:
- Recognise the diverse range of non-motor symptoms caused by Parkinson’s disease (PD), and the burden on quality of life for patients with PD.
- Identify the relevance of gastrointestinal complications in the management of advancing PD.
- Advise patients on the practical management of sleep dysfunction caused by PD.
- Present appropriate and safe pharmacotherapy options to patients with PD and identify when referral to a neurologist is required.
